The present paper examines the theoretical aspects of the triangular voltage sweep (TVS) technique and describes the development of a unified quasi-equilibrium approach wherein various polarization processes in an MOS capacitor structure subjected to the changing applied field are evaluated in terms of their contributions to the externally observed current. It is shown that a self-consistent experimental and analytical approach must be used when the TVS technique is applied to mobile charge studies in MOS structures. © 1971, The Electrochemical Society, Inc.
